As medical imaging continues to play an vital role in cardiac diagnostics, cardiac function evaluation has become a crucial tool for medical professionals to detect and manage harmful circulatory conditions. Nuclear heart scans involve the use of medical imaging agents to assess circulatory dynamics. The image analysis process can be intricate, and several technical considerations must be taken into account to ensure precise results.

One of the primary technical considerations for nuclear heart scan image analysis is image quality. Poor image quality can be caused by a variety of factors, including imaging errors. To minimize these issues, clinicians must carefully choose the optimal protocol for the scan, taking into account the patient’s body mass index (BMI). Another critical technical consideration is the selection of the appropriate nuclear medicine camera. Modern nuclear medicine cameras, such as PET (positron emission tomography) scanners, offer new technologies, including improved geometry. These features enable medical professionals to obtain high-quality images with enhanced effectiveness. For example, high-resolution PET scanners provide improved energy resolution than traditional NaI(Tl) detectors.

scanner settings also play a significant role in nuclear heart scan image analysis. Clinicians must carefully select the suitable scanning procedure, taking into account factors such as the patient’s other relevant factors. The choice of protocol will typically depend on the clinical context.

cardiac function evaluation tools also require careful consideration. Clinicians must select imaging analysis software that can accurately process and analyze the complex image data obtained from the scan. improved analysis tools can help clinicians detect heart conditions. Additionally, software that can accommodate multiple image formats and modalities can facilitate more effective treatment plans and reduce the risk of data loss or misinterpretation.

communication between doctors and technicians is essential to ensure precise diagnoses from nuclear heart scan image analysis. doctors must educate patients on the importance of adhering to the scan protocol and minimizing motion artifacts, while scanning specialists must carefully operate the camera and optimize image acquisition parameters. Furthermore, quality assessment protocols are necessary to ensure accurate and reliable results.

In conclusion, nuclear heart scan image analysis requires careful attention to several technical considerations. doctors, medical staff, and technical specialists must work together to ensure that accurate and reliable results are obtained from these complex imaging modalities. By selecting the ideal imaging settings, improved imaging techniques, and imaging analysis tools, clinicians can provide high-quality patient care and make informed treatment decisions.

Regulatory compliance is essential for nuclear medicine. Regulatory guidelines and standards provide a framework for ensuring safe and effective operation of nuclear medicine cameras. These guidelines and standards are set by regulatory agencies, such as the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C).

Advances in imaging analysis has opened up new possibilities for cardiac image assessment. Artificial intelligence tools can automatically detect subtle changes in cardiac function and disease progression, reducing the need for human intervention. Machine learning tools can also facilitate more precise diagnoses, enabling doctors to quickly identify the most precise treatment plans and tailor their therapeutic interventions.
